Program Description

The Serious Communicable Diseases Program Education & Training focuses on the comprehensive planning and delivery of educational services pertaining to communicable diseases, leveraging tools such as situation reports, Project ECHO, and in-person regional training courses. With a dedicated team of experienced healthcare professionals, including nurses and doctors, the program equips participants with crucial knowledge and skills to address disease outbreaks effectively. SCDP also provides consultative and technical support to regional facilities.
